NJ Mom Found Not Guilty By Reason of Insanity March 2011

MORRISTOWN, N.J. (AP) &#8212; A judge has found a New Jersey woman not guilty by reason of insanity in the strangulation murder of her 4-year-old daughter and the attempted murder of her 6-year-old daughter.

The judge ordered Jenny Erazo-Rodriguez civilly committed to the state Human Services Department.

She had a long history of mental illness.

The 34-year-old claimed she heard a voice from God in 2009 that told her to kill herself and her two daughters in Morris Township so they could end their sufferings.

The Daily Record of Parsippany reported both the Morris County Prosecutor&#8217;s Office and defense lawyers had retained psychiatrists who reached the same opinion that the mother is legally insane and not criminally responsible.

Here is a case where two mentally impaired teenagers were deemed "Unfit to Stand Trial"

Black Saturday accused are mentally impaired, court hears; "Unfit to Stand Trial"

August 9, 2011 -- TWO teenagers have been deemed &#8220;unfit to stand trial&#8221; over a killer Black Saturday bushfire because of impaired mental capability. The boys were charged with arson causing death and intentionally or recklessly causing a bushfire.

<snipped>

A jury yesterday found the pair unfit to be tried over the February 7, 2009, blaze in Long Gully, near Bendigo, in which Kevin Kane died.

The boys were charged with arson causing death and intentionally or recklessly causing a bushfire. Now aged 15 and 16, they were aged 13 and 14 at the time.

The Supreme Court was told both had IQs below 60. The average IQ is about 100.
Justice Paul Coghlan told the jury the hearing was an investigation only into whether the two were fit to stand trial.

In evidence, a clinical psychologist said the 15-year-old, diagnosed with attention deficit hyperactivity disorder, had a mild to moderate intellectual disability.
He believed the boy had a limited sense of right and wrong and did not have the capacity to follow the course of a legal trial or reasonably instruct a lawyer.

The 16-year-old had presented in a more childlike manner than his younger co-accused. He also had a mild to moderate level of intellectual disability.

The court was told other mental experts backed the psychologist's recommendation that the two teenagers were unfit to plead.

Crown prosecutor Kieran Gilligan said there was no dispute between the parties; the evidence was unanimous and overwhelming.

Peter Chadwick, SC, for the 15-year-old, said the court process was the mark of a civilised society.

"The evidence is all one way," Mr Chadwick said.

Nick Papas, SC, for the other boy, said he agreed with the prosecution, saying the evidence was abundantly clear.

The jury found the teenagers unfit to stand trial.

They are expected to face a special hearing, much like a trial, on a date to be fixed.
